Thankfully, I had a treat in store for myself—a day pass at the W Hollywood hotel to relax by the pool. The rooftop pool deck offered splendid views of Hollywood, providing the perfect spot to unwind after the hike. However, visiting on a Friday turned out to be a mistake due to the bustling pool party. Even as someone who loves pool parties, I just wanted to relax in peace and find solace from my exhaustion. It was difficult to find a quiet space amidst the party atmosphere. Nonetheless, I couldn’t resist indulging in some delightful drinks and jello shots, which added a touch of enjoyment to my time by the pool. It is worth mentioning that day passes for pool access are available in many luxury hotels in LA, and they often come at reasonable prices, making it a great option to enjoy a bit of luxury and relaxation.

Later in the evening, based on the recommendation of the girls I met at Catch LA, I headed to Sugarfish for dinner. Being a sushi enthusiast, I couldn’t resist the chance to dine at this renowned sushi spot. The food was so exceptional that I ended up ordering another round after finishing my first serving. It was a culinary delight that perfectly satisfied my sushi cravings. To my surprise, Sugarfish had a non-tipping policy, which is not exactly the norm in the United States
